wp_get_attachment_metadata()

wordpress获取媒体附件图像元数据的函数wp_get_attachment_metadata()

是 WordPress 中用于获取媒体附件图像元数据的函数。它返回一个包含有关特定附件的图像元数据的数组。这个函数通常用于获取附件的尺寸、文件类型、日期等信息。

 

以下是 wp_get_attachment_metadata() 函数的基本用法:

$attachment_id = 123; // 你要获取元数据的附件的ID
$attachment_metadata = wp_get_attachment_metadata($attachment_id);

if ($attachment_metadata) {
    // 你可以访问附件的各种元数据
    $file = $attachment_metadata['file'];
    $width = $attachment_metadata['width'];
    $height = $attachment_metadata['height'];
    $sizes = $attachment_metadata['sizes'];
    $mime_type = $attachment_metadata['mimetype'];
    // 等等
} else {
    // 附件不存在或没有元数据
}

上面的示例中,你需要将 $attachment_id 替换为你想要获取元数据的附件的实际ID。然后,你可以使用返回的数组访问各种元数据,如文件路径、宽度、高度、缩略图尺寸等等。

请注意,如果附件不存在或者没有元数据,wp_get_attachment_metadata() 将返回 false,因此你可以在代码中进行相应的错误处理。

希望这可以帮助你了解如何使用 wp_get_attachment_metadata() 函数来获取媒体附件的图像元数据。